楼主最近跟开发讨论一个查询接口性能,查询数据100条,100并发时接口响应时间在11秒,服务器的硬件一切正常。是哪儿出问题了呢?
1.排除网络,使用的是内网
2.排除服务器硬件,监控数据没影响
3.页面中间层,没用到,排除
4.有缓存? 暂定
5.数据库查询有问题?
推断下,然后先从数据库入手,通过慢查询日志,运行一次接口时发现有10条的的查询操作,这种操作有点拉胯,查询效率非常低下,可以初步判断是查询语句导致的,先归咎于数据库查询语句。
以上!
性能优化--接口响应时间较长
最新推荐文章于 2024-03-31 17:58:04 发布